In this bi-weekly IG live series, MoAD’s Chef-in-Residence Bryant Terry will talk to noted creatives of African descent (farmers, chefs, authors, activists, entrepreneurs, and the like) about how they have been navigating work and life during the stay-at-home order.
This week’s feature is Omowale Adewale

Omowale Adewale is the father of three. He is an Organizer with over 20 years of practice and theoretical knowledge. He is the founder of Black VegFest and co-founder of Grassroots Artists MovEment (G.A.ME). Omowale is the author of “An Introduction to Veganism and Agricultural Globalism” and Editor for “Brotha Vegan” debuting on Lantern Publishing and Media.
